What is Isopropyl Palmitate?
Isopropyl palmitate is a mixture of fatty alcohols and saturated fatty acids that belongs to the cetyl ester group. It acts as a non-polar solvent, which means it can dissolve in oil but will not mix with water. Isopropyl palmitate is a good emollient and is primarily used in cosmetic and personal care products, including moisturizer cream, perfumes, sunscreen, and deodorant.
Manufacturing Process
Refined palm oil undergoes saponification to produce fatty acid and glycerine. The extracted fatty acids are distilled to produce purified palmitic acid. The collected palmitic acid is further reacted with propan-2-ol with acid as a catalyst to produce isopropyl palmitate.
